What is 3D Rendering and Visualisation?

3D rendering is the final stage of the 3D visualisation process, where specialised computer software takes all the data associated with a 3D model and transforms it into a stunning 2D image, panoramic or video. These renders can are designed to breathe life into your client's vision and the event's theme.


To begin the process, our team of expert architects use 3D modelling software to create intricate 3D objects and build your client's real life venue. There are various approaches, from sculpting applications for organic assets to mathematical precision tools used in industrial design.

Adding Materials and Textures

With the 3D objects in place, our architects then add materials and textures to bring your client's vision to life. Textures simulate the appearance of various surfaces, from natural materials like rock and wood to industrial metal or plastic. Each polygon in the 3D object can have its unique texture, creating a depth and realism that goes beyond simple colours and reflectivity.


This attention to detail allows for bespoke event design on a whole new level. Whether it's the smoothness of a modern kitchen blender or the rough texture of an elephant's skin, the choice of 3D materials helps event producers tailor every aspect of the design to the host's preferences and the event's theme.


Bringing Realism with Lighting

Realistic lighting is crucial to making 3D objects appear lifelike and integrated into the virtual environment. The settings for direction, intensity, and type of light source are carefully chosen to illuminate the objects convincingly. Silverley Visuals architects deliberately build in lighting in a way so that even dark and moody lighting still shines through the videos and renders. Our render engine is chosen for its realistic rendering of light interactions with various materials, such as reflections, refractions, and prismatic effects.


With the advancement of rendering technologies, our architects can now utilise physically based rendering (PBR) principles.

The 3D Rendering Process

Once the 3D objects have been meticulously crafted, textured, and illuminated, the 3D rendering process begins. The software captures a "snapshot" of the scene from a chosen point of view and generates a 2D image.
